**Wiki: Break-glass access — EXIF scrubber pipeline**

If you're on-call and the Pixelwash EXIF scrubbing service is down, images with location and device metadata can leak into the public CDN. Bad news. First, flip the upload gate to quarantine mode (it buffers, nothing gets lost). Then check the worker pool — nine times out of ten it's a stuck GPU node. If you need direct access to the scrubber host, break-glass is allowed during a SEV-1 only, and the console prompt expects the passphrase below.

vault phrase of yaguf-hahaf = druath-holix

Q: How does the Tidegate rules engine calculate shipping fees, and who can modify rules?

A: Rules are evaluated server-side against order attributes; clients never see the rule definitions, only the resulting fee. Rule changes require two approvals and are fully audited, with each evaluation logged alongside the rule version used. No customer data leaves the evaluation sandbox. The complete audit model and access policy are described on the internal page below.

wiki page, kahog-hahig: https://vault.zemvargrid.internal/display/deploy/repo/settings/merge_requests/job/settings/6f3b933774dbc5320a4daa18

The settlement suite intermittently fails when the mock acquirer at Brindlehook returns out-of-order capture events. Before escalating, confirm the test harness is pinned to the sandbox ledger and that retry backoff is not masking genuine timeout faults. Note for security review: all test credentials are scoped to the isolated Fenwick cluster and rotate nightly; no production card data is ever present. Reproduction requires the exact environment the suite ran under, so the relevant configuration values are listed below.

config for tagaf-bawif:
[norok]
host = norok.ordinworks.local
user = norok_svc
database = norok_prod